    As the year ends, so does the fight over a coastal power plant in Oxnard

    A proposal to build tiny homes for the homeless in downtown Santa Barbara comes to a bitter end. A local production of Charles Dickens’ ‘A Christmas Carol’ has an unusual twist -- a woman playing the role of Scrooge.

      Energy company scraps plan to build new coastal power plant in Oxnard

      Houston-based company NRG Energy wanted to build a new power plant on Oxnard’s coast, in the same spot where two aging plants are getting decommissioned. The idea met with fierce opposition among environmentalists and local residents.

      A multi-million dollar plan to help Santa Barbara’s homeless

      In the City of Santa Barbara, housing leaders came up with a bold plan: build 40 tiny homes on the corner of Carrillo and Castillo Street for the city’s poorest and most vulnerable residents to live in.

      Actress Nina Sallinen on playing Scrooge in ‘A Christmas Carol’

      Tonight, a local of rendition of Charles Dickens’ ‘A Christmas Carol’ is taking place at the Center Stage Theater in Santa Barbara. But the show has an unusual twist. The lead character, Ebenezer Scrooge, is played by a Scandinavian actress.
